Adecco is currently recruiting for an experienced Occupational Health & Safety (OH&S) Advisor for a prestigious Canadian specialty aerospace and defense company located in Abbotsford, BC.

This is a full-time, permanent position offering an exciting opportunity to ensure our client's adherence to the highest standards of health, safety, and environmental protocols, in alignment with company policies, the Canada Labour Code, prescribed Canadian Occupational Safety & Health Regulations (COSH), and environmental legislation.

Duties and Responsibilities :

  • Strive to consistently act in a manner in which reflects the company’s culture and values
  • Monitor compliance throughout the company with health, safety & environment policies and procedures in conjunction with Canada Labour Code Part II, prescribed COSH and Environmental regulations
  • Support, advise and act as a resource for all employees regarding safe work practice enquiries
  • Research, evaluate and recommend new and / or different types of safety devices & equipment with a goal of continuously improving Safety metrics
  • Conduct internal safety audits to ensure compliance with corporate policy and applicable OH&S regulations. Recommend corrective actions required for compliance and continuous improvement
  • Review all first aid occurrences and investigate accordingly
  • Act as safety trainer for specified programs in compliance with corporate policy and procedures
  • Ensure OH&S accident and incident investigations are conducted appropriately and thoroughly, as per outlined in policies and procedures
  • Support monthly joint Occupational Health & Safety Committee meetings
  • Monitor all hazard observations and maintain records
  • Assist with the hazardous materials management program to ensure compliance with WHMIS / GHS regulations and internal policies and procedures
  • Ensure that adequate facilities and equipment are available to meet first aid requirements
  • Liaise with Human Resources regarding employee injuries and WSBC claims
  • Assist the OSH Manager in auditing safety practices to ensure regulatory compliance.
  • Perform other duties as required

Requirements and Qualifications :

  • Diploma or degree in Occupational Health and Safety, or equivalency
  • First Aid - Level 2 certification is preferred
  • 3+ years' experience in a manufacturing and / or aviation
  • Experience with Transport Canada Approved Safety Management or Department of National Defence Flight Safety System advantageous
  • Knowledge of disability management and audit management
  • Proficiency in Accident / Incident Investigations and Canadian Health & Safety Regulations (COSH)
  • Familiarity with Industrial Hygiene practices
  • Thorough understanding of WSBC regulations and procedures
  • Excellent communication skills in English (verbal and written)
  • Strong time management and multitasking abilities
  • Intermediate computer skills (MS Office Suite)
  • Exceptional interpersonal skills and ability to work in a team
  • Legally eligible to work and reside in Canada
